Before you purchase an oven with a built-in oven, you should measure the length, width, and depth of your cabinet cutout to ensure it is a suitable fit. Keep in mind that the door of the oven will extend beyond the cabinet by several inches. You will need to allow enough space to open and close it. It is also essential to read the instructions for installation provided by the manufacturer and consult a professional for assistance in case of need.

The cost of a built oven depends on the type and size you select, as well as whether you're replacing an existing appliance. Installation costs are low when replacing an oven with the same size. However, if you're installing a wall oven of a larger size, you'll probably require upgrades to the construction like a new outlet or gas line.

Furthermore, you'll have to factor in labor costs if you hire an appliance installation pro. This can vary depending on the complexity of your job, so it's recommended to speak with a local contractor prior to making an ultimate decision.
